Home

Linha Microsiga Protheus

Páginas filhas
  • FA050BRO - Alteração de índice -- 36395

Ponto-de-Entrada: FA050BRO - Alteração de índice
Abrangências: Microsiga Protheus 10
Versões: Microsiga Protheus 10
Compatível Países: Brasil
Sistemas Operacionais: Todos
Compatível às Bases de Dados: Todos
Descrição:
Ponto de entrada que permite a alteração do índice. É usado no momento da apresentação dos títulos na tela de substituição dos títulos provisórios.
Programa Fonte
FINA050.PRX
Sintaxe

FA050BRO - Alteração de índice ( [ ] ) --> cChave

Parâmetros:
Nome Tipo Descrição Default Obrigatório Referência
Array of Record
Retorno
    cChave(caracter)
  • Retorna a chave de pesquisa para apresentação dos títulos em tela.
Observações

#include "rwmake.ch"
 
User function FA050BRO()

Local cPonto := PARAMIXB[1]

// E2_FILIAL+E2_PREFIXO+E2_NUM+E2_PARCELA+E2_TIPO+E2_FORNECE+E2_LOJA
If Upper( AllTrim( cPonto ) ) == Upper( AllTrim( SE2->( IndexKey(1) ) ) )
 // Altera chave de pesquisa para ordem 3
 // E2_FILIAL+DTOS(E2_VENCREA)+E2_NOMFOR+E2_PREFIXO+E2_NUM+E2_PARCELA+E2_TIPO
 cPonto := SE2->( IndexKey(3) )
EndIf

 
Return cPonto

Variáveis
Nome Tipo Escopo Pode Alterar descrição
Array of Record Global Não